In this week’s episode, Kendall and Ian discuss some common multi-player formats that are defined by the number of players who show up to play. Also, Kendall addresses the controversy over his statement that 60-card decks should have 60 cards, and makes an exclusive(and entirely false) announcement about some Dark Ascension spoilers.
